Isaza","doi":"10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466336","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466336","url":null,"abstract":"Referential compression algorithms are one of the main strategies to cope with the exponential growth of DNA data available to scientists. One of the techniques used to build a referential compression is sequence alignment, which in turn requires a lot of computing. In this article we present UdeAlignC, a fast alignment algorithm for the compression of DNA reads. We demonstrate that our algorithm is 2× faster than prominent state of the art tools while optimality is only reduced by 5.6%. We also implement a GPU-accelerated version and show local speedups of up to 12×. Cadavid, Javier Diaz Cely","doi":"10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466715","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466715","url":null,"abstract":"Android is one the most used mobile operating system worldwide. Due to its technological impact, its open source code and the possibility of installing applications from third parties without any central control, Android has recently become a malware target. Even if it includes security mechanisms, the last news about malicious activities and Android’s vulnerabilities point to the importance of continuing the development of methods and frameworks to improve its security. To prevent malware attacks, researches and developers have proposed different security solutions, applying static analysis, dynamic analysis and artificial intelligence. Indeed, data science has become a promising area in cybersecurity, since analytical models based on data allow for the discovery of insights that can help to predict malicious activities. In this article, we propose to consider Android application layer and network layer features as the basis for machine learning models that can successfully detect malware applications, using open datasets from the research community. Soto","doi":"10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466335","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/COLCOMCON.2018.8466335","url":null,"abstract":"Cognitive radio (CR) has emerged as a key tech- nology to deal with the frequency spectrum scarcity. The efficient and opportunistic use of the spectrum requires rapid coordination between the secondary users (SUs). Besides, future wireless networks demand even faster transmission rates, smaller end-to- end delay, and greater energy efficiency. In this work we propose two transmission strategies for SUs equipped with two radios, one of them uses both radios for data transfer while the other uses one radio for continuous detection of available channels. We evaluate the performance of the proposed strategies as a function of multiple system parameters. Our results indicate that both proposed strategies increase energy efficiency and decrease the delay between SUs. This paper proposes a novel unsuper- vised machine learning mechanism that consists of combining the X-Means and Fuzzy C-Means (FCM) clustering algorithms. It establishes features related to the QoS parameters for dataset composition as a way of mapping the flow information. The X- Means algorithm estimates the ideal number of clusters corre- sponding to the provided dataset. The FCM algorithm classifies all network traffic flow from their common features, allowing the system to allocate resources by following the defined order of clusters to which each traffic belongs.
